In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Material Costs - The cost of wood cladding materials can range from $3 to $10 per square foot, depending on the type of wood chosen. Higher-end hardwoods may increase overall expenses, especially for larger projects.
Labor Expenses - Installation labor typically costs between $4 and $8 per square foot. Complex designs or difficult access may lead to higher labor charges in some cases.
Project Size - Smaller installations, such as accent walls, might cost around $500 to $1,500, while larger projects covering entire facades can range from $5,000 to $15,000 or more.
Additional Costs - Preparatory work like surface preparation or removal of existing siding can add $1 to $3 per square foot. These extra services influence the total cost depending on project scope.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of wood are suitable for cladding installation? Local service providers can recommend a variety of woods such as cedar, pine, or redwood, depending on the desired appearance and durability requirements.
How long does a wood cladding installation typically take? The duration varies based on the size of the project and the complexity of the design; contacting local pros can provide a more accurate estimate.
Is preparation required before installing wood cladding? Yes, proper surface preparation is essential and is usually handled by the installation professionals to ensure optimal results.
Can existing walls be retrofitted with wood cladding? Many local contractors offer retrofit services to add wood cladding to existing structures, depending on the wall condition.
What maintenance is needed after wood cladding installation? Maintenance typically involves periodic cleaning and sealing; local pros can advise on specific care practices for different wood types.
